I got the top notch 3M they had, the one that doesn't block any signaling. They also threw in the lifetime warranty and a deal where if I get a mandatory removal ticket they will remove for free. It was $250 total.

Make sure to buy Goo Gone to remove the excess adhesive. Use it for both the door trim and the debadging. If i were you I would remove the "G35" and "Infiniti" lettering and leave the Logo. Later you might just do full debadging like me.
Bumper plugs can be easily installed. What percent tint did you get?

I got 20% all the way around. I already used goo gone to take off all the extra adhesive. There was only a little bit around the edges of the exterior.
Only problem is the window makes a little noise when you close the door. The window has that feature where it automatically lowers and then closes a tiny bit when you close the door, and its making noise now that the tint is done.
I know obviously not to touch the window for 3-4 days, but the noise is bothering me. Is it going to ruin the tint?
